Output 28e83b71420026cb1de942a20cea0e1882261f778ba1add73e03201923686dac:1

value
3700975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0145bfda6075a8faac36b107ae787ef8696d80b4 OP_EQUALVERIFY OP_CHECKSIG
address
17jEU5fZWa3Cr8WJdYTv3qL8FrceQhXqx
transaction
28e83b71420026cb1de942a20cea0e1882261f778ba1add73e03201923686dac
confirmations
561710
spent
true